The popular event is taking place in Manhattan starting at 11 a.m. at Fifth Avenue and West 44th Street and will march uptown to East 79th The 264th New York City Saint Patrick’s Day Parade will take place along Fifth Avenue in Manhattan on Monday, March 17, 2025. This parade holds the distinction of being “the oldest and largest St. Patrick’s Day parade in the world,” with a tradition dating back to March 17, 1762—even earlier than the signing of the Declaration of Independence.
